SlimBrowser is a download manager that is multi-threaded and that will split your downloads into a number of sections and download them at the same time using multiple threads.

This download manager will also boost your download some notches higher.

You can also pause and resume downloads your downloads at any given time.

Even if you use the fastest possible file downloader available, the actual speed of the file being downloaded still depends on your network. There’s no way of making your connection a little faster if it is already slow in the first place. The only thing you can do in this case or in this kind of situation is to maximize your computer and your network speed. Here are a few things you can do to improve your network speed. One of the things you can do is to remove the reservable bandwidth your computer uses.

To do this, click Start, Run, then type without quotes “gpedit.msc” and then hit Enter. When the Group Policy window opens, go to Local Computer Policy, Computer Configuration, Administrative Templates, Network, QOS Packet Scheduler, and then Limit reservable bandwidth. Select Enabled then set “Bandwidth limit (%)” to 0. Apply the new setting and then restart your computer when prompted. Another method is by configuring the Communications Port of your computer. To do this, right-click My Computer then select Properties. Select Hardware tab then click Device Manager.

Expand Ports (COM & LPT) and then double-click Communications Port (COM1). Select Port Settings tab then set “Bits per second” to the highest value or simply select 128000. Click OK to apply.
